Ingredients:
| Ingredients for my noodles |
- 500ml water
- 1 hand of spaghetti (I always use my hands to select the amount of noodles)
- 1 salmon fillet
- 2 tomatoes for sauce
- 1 big onion
- 250ml cream
- nutmeg
- oregano
- salt
- fresh pepper
- olive oil
Firstly cook the spaghetti. In a pot, place the water with salt and a bit of olive oil, and bring it to boil. When the water is boiling, add the noodles. I usually break the noodles in the middle, to make them cook faster. Let it cook for 10 minutes.
In the meantime, chop the onion, dice the tomato and the salmon.
In a wok, place the rest of the olive oil (remember that the salmon is already a fat fish, so you will not need a lot of olive oil) and the onions. Once the onions are transparent, add the salmon.

Let the salmon cook for round about 5 minutes. After that time, add the tomatoes. Mix it and let it cook for 2 minutes. Place the cream. Mix it and let it boil.
After the 10 minutes, you noodles are cooked. Take the water away and add the noodles to your sauce. Mix it all.
Add the nutmeg, the pepper, table salt and oregano. Remember that the noodles were already tempered so there is no need to add a lot of salt.
Let it boil for 1 minute and serve it.
